What Is Thread Count in Sheets?
Thread count is the total number of warp yarns and weft yarns in one square inch of woven fabric. Warp yarns run lengthwise; weft yarns run across. If a fabric has 100 warp yarns per inch and 100 weft yarns per inch, the thread count is 200.
That definition is straightforward. The trouble starts when people turn “count” into a synonym for quality. It was never designed to do that.
Lab standards are useful here. ISO 7211-2 and ASTM D3775 both describe ways to measure the number of threads in woven fabric. Those measurement methods work best when you also know the yarn and the construction behind the fabric. A single thread count does not carry that context.
The Real Problem: Thread Count Is Not a Quality Score
If you’ve ever felt two sheets with identical count numbers and thought they couldn’t be more different, you weren’t imagining it. The count is one line in a much larger picture.
The Ply-Counting Loophole
A thread in weaving is usually a yarn, and a yarn can be a single strand or several plies twisted together. Standard lab methods treat a plied yarn as one yarn. Some sheet labels, however, count each ply as a separate thread. That is how a genuine 200-yarn construction becomes “400” or “600” on a package without the fabric becoming denser or stronger.
That is the loophole in high thread count marketing. The number looks like an upgrade, but the physical sheet has not changed.
The Fiber Quality Blind Spot
Thread count tells you nothing about the cotton. Was it long-staple? Was it combed? Is it cotton at all, or a blend? Those choices affect hand feel, strength, pilling, and how the sheet survives commercial laundering.
A 600-count sheet made from short-staple cotton can feel rough and start pilling after a few dozen washes. A 300-count sheet made from long-staple cotton can, with the right weave, be smoother and last longer for the same end use.
The Weave and Weight Gap
The same thread count in different weaves feels completely different. Percale is crisp and uses a plain interlacing; sateen has a smoother surface because the yarns float more. Twill is another option entirely. Thread count alone does not tell you which weave you’re getting.
Weight is also missing. Fabric weight in grams per square meter tells you about substance and cover. A flimsy sheet and a heavier sheet can both honestly report “400 thread count.” That’s why a complete fabric spec needs more than one number.
When a Single Number Gets Expensive
Retail consumers can return a sheet that feels wrong. B2B buyers don’t always have that luxury. Once fabric is cut, sewn, packed, and delivered, the test that matters is the one that wasn’t run before the order was placed.
A few years ago, I helped a hotel group look at sheets that were pilling in service. The purchase order said 800 thread count. The fabric did have a high number of yarns per inch, but it was made from short cotton fibers, and the yarns were not strong enough for commercial laundering. Replacing that inventory was a painful conversation. The supplier met the number on paper, but the spec did not meet the real requirement.

A Better Way to Specify Sheets
The fix is not to ban thread count. It is to make thread count one detail in a full spec, not the entire description.
- Fiber and yarn quality: “100 percent cotton” is not enough. If you want long-staple cotton, say so. If the sheets will go through commercial washing, ask for fiber and yarn evidence that the fabric can handle it.
- Weave: choose percale for a crisp hand, sateen for a smooth hand, or twill if you need that drape. Write the weave into the contract.
- Yarn count: ask for the yarn count or yarn number, such as 40s, 60s, or 60/2. A two-ply yarn is not inherently better; it has to be specified honestly and verified.
- Construction: ask for ends per inch and picks per inch. A 110 × 90 construction is not the same as a 100 × 100 construction, even if both can be described as 200 thread count.
- Finished weight: set a GSM range, not just a thread count. This controls the substance of the fabric.
- Performance testing: include washing, shrinkage, pilling, seam slippage, and colorfastness. A lab test before production costs a small fraction of a bad shipment.
So what is thread count in sheets? It is the number of warp and weft yarns per square inch of woven fabric. It is a useful reference when it points to a real construction, but it is not the quality score the industry sometimes makes it look like.
